Cardi B is all about the “WAP” — Weddings and Pride. And the Grammy-winning rhymer proved as much while serving as the officiant of a “pop-up” lesbian wedding on the latest installment of her Facebook Messenger series “Cardi Tries.”

“By the power vested in me by the State of California and my online course I now pronounce you wife and wife,” exclaimed a then-pregnant Cardi, 29, as brides Brandi Taylor and Shannon Herbert sealed their vows with a kiss. The couple has been together since 2018.

Their wedding special was filmed in July, just weeks before the “Bodak Yellow” boomer, nèe Belcalis Almanzar, gave birth to her and husband Offset’s second child together, a son, on Sept. 4.

But the episode’s digital premiere coincided with LGBTQ+ awareness holiday National Coming Out Day — a celebration of folks proudly unveiling their sexual orientations and preferences — which is observed on Oct. 11.

Actress Raven Symonè, 35, who co-hosted the fabulous fete with Cardi, served as Taylor and Herbert’s ring bearer and explained the significance of the holiday.

“It’s National Coming Out Day which we all know is a layered journey for many people in the LGBTQ+ community,” said Symonè, who married wife Miranda Maday, 32, last June.

“Being a part of a same-sex marriage is important so that people see that there’s differences [from heterosexual unions], obviously, but there are also similarities,” Symonè continued.

The “That’s So Raven” star and Cardi assisted Taylor, a mom and dance instructor in Los Angeles, in secretly arranging the ceremony as a surprise for Herbert, a lyrical-content creator from Little Rock, Arkansas.

Taylor invited Herbert to the lush gardens of their outdoor wedding venue in California under the guise that they’d be hosting their engagement party on the grounds. She then asked Herbert, the first woman she’s ever dated, to marry her that day. Herbert said “yes,” and was immediately whisked off to get glammed up before exchanging “I Do’s.”

Cardi and Symonè then took Taylor to pick out their wedding reception decor and her bridal gown.

But participating in the big day preparations caused the “I Like It” singer to well up over her less-than lavish nuptials with Offset, 29, real name Kiari Cephus.

She privately married the “Bad and Boujee” rapper in her bedroom in September 2017.

“I want to get married again,” whined Cardi as she and Symonè chose soft-yellow finery for Taylor and Herbert’s festivities. “But it’s not about me,” she laughed.

The “Up” performer — who said her mother was “really freakin’ pissed off” that she wasn’t invited to her and Offset’s intimate nuptials — later uplifted Taylor when the bride-to-be became emotional while wedding dress shopping.

“My mom is not here either today,” Taylor said tearfully. “She does not agree with the lifestyle … but did send me a message just wishing me well.”

Taylor explained that she and her mother have come to a “respectable” understanding about her sexuality, and that she doesn’t “have any ill feelings about her not being here.”

Cardi, whose sister Hennessy Carolina, 25, is in a same-sex relationship with girlfriend Michelle Diaz, comforted Taylor with a word of encouragement.

“My mom really had a tough time [with my sister and her girlfriend] in the beginning,” the “Press” songstress said.

“But who knows, maybe one day you can introduce your wife to your mother and let them spend time,” she continued. “Because trust me, when I tell you that mom — I think loves my sister’s girlfriend more than she loves us. It’s become such a friendship and it’s so smooth.”

Symonè, however, weighed in with the harsh reality that some parents “don’t come around” to approving their child’s lifestyle. But she advised Taylor to “lean on” Herbert’s supportive mom, Cecilia, for love and acceptance.

After the women agreed on Taylor’s dress, she and Herbert greeted one another in their gowns before walking down the aisle, side by side.

Once at the altar, Cardi — who, ahead of the ceremony, flashed her officiant card to prove the legitimacy of her ordination — surprised Herbert and the unsuspecting wedding guests by taking the microphone and announcing: “You guys are probably wondering why I’m here — I’m gonna get these two beautiful ladies married.”

The stunned crowd burst into applause as Cardi continued, “[It’s] not only a special day for you guys, it’s a special day for me and I want to thank you guys for making me a part of your beautiful journey.”

The “Rumors” rapper then invited Herbert and Taylor to exchange their vows.

“Shannon,” Taylor began, “I take you to be my wife, my partner and my teammate in life and in love. I will cherish our union and love you more each day than I did before.”

She went on to promise to always “respect” her bride, “through good times and bad regardless of the obstacles we may face together.”

A surprised Herbert, who hadn’t prepared any written vows, said: “Brandi the love that I have for you I cannot put into words.”

“I used to tell my dad: ‘I love you this much!’ ” Herbert continued, outstretching her arms from side to side. “If I could stretch my arms even farther this would be for you. I couldn’t imagine spending my life with anybody else but you,” she added.

Herbert closed her off-the-cuff, albeit touching promise with, “I love us together, I love our growth, I love where we’re going and I can’t wait to do this with you baby.”

Cardi then introduced Symonè as a “special friend of mine that I admire so much and been a part of this process.” The actress hit the stage with the rings to a round of applause.

After the brides said “I Do” and Cardi gave them their queue to kiss, the giddy couple sauntered back down the aisle as wife and wife while their loved ones clapped and cheered.

The special day concluded with the “Ring” rapper catching the bride’s bouquet and telling Symonè that the experience has inspired her to have a “wedding-wedding.”

Symonè gladly offered to officiate Cardi’s vow renewals should she and Offset actually arrange the event.

“After doing this today I feel like I really have to have that sit-down with my husband,” Cardi said, noting that they’ve toyed around with the idea of publicly tying the knot, but have been “too busy” to do it.

“But I want this feeling,” said Cardi. “I want my freakin’ wedding! You hear that [Offset]. Give it to me right now.”

On Friday, Herbert took to Facebook openly announcing her and Taylor’s espousal.

“Being able to say you got married by Cardi B and Raven-Symonè was the ring bearer is too good to be true,” she captioned a clip from their ceremony. “Been holding this in for a while y’all, it’s official we are MARRIED.”
